WebThis is the same raster as in the previous figure – it has a cell size that is too large. But because it is shown with Bilinear interpolation, the raster data might appear to be at the same resolution as the base geographic data. This is an inappropriate use of the resampling method to mask the coarse resolution of the raster data.

WebThe number of rows and columns in the output raster are determined as follows: columns = (xmax - xmin) / cell size rows = (ymax - ymin) / cell size. If there is any remainder from the above equations, rounding of the number of columns and rows is performed. This tool supports multidimensional raster data.
